Tur‘at al Yamanī
Tur‘at al Yamanī is a canal in Gharbia Governorate, Egypt. Tur‘at al Yamanī is situated nearby to the locality Kafr ash Sharāqiwah, as well as near ‘Izbat Bahjat.| Tap on a place to explore it |

Abusir Bana
Village
Photo: Néfermaât, CC BY-SA 2.5.
Abusir Bana, anciently known as Busiris, is a village in Gharbia governorate, Egypt. The population is 22,214 people, according to the official census of 2006. Abusir Bana is situated 7 km northeast of Tur‘at al Yamanī.

Sunbat
Village
Photo: RolandUnger,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Sunbat is a village in the Gharbia Governorate, Egypt. The population was 20,599 in 2006. The town contains the St. Rebecca Coptic Orthodox Church. Sunbat is situated 9 km south of Tur‘at al Yamanī.
